Feet can quietly and unsuspectingly cause all kinds of discomfort for their master without even remotely being suspected of causing the problems. For instance, if your knees hurt, there might be an issue with ligaments or the meniscus. If your back hurts, it could be related to the spine or perhaps tense muscles – do you lift heavy objects regularly?
Just as the foundation under your home has a major impact on its look, function, and durability, the same is true for your body. The foot foundation is crucial for overall foot health, as it directly affects posture, which in turn controls how the force of gravity impacts the body.
If you have flat feet, using appropriate flat feet support can help improve your posture. Your neutral position is defined as a joint incongruity where joint spaces are even and symmetrical. In this neutral position, the muscles around a joint are neither contracted nor lengthened. They are at their neutral physiological resting lengths, allowing for optimal power and speed.
